Sexy's are cool but they can definitely eat corals. If you do decide on them make sure they are very well fed but just dont be shocked at some nipping. As for other things maybe a pom pom crab or some hermits would work too.

I have a tank that size with a Greissenger Goby as the only fish...he's perfect in there! I used real ocean live rock so copepods would naturally be introduced and all I have to do is feed a little phyto daily to maintain the population!
